1. Introducing ⁣Agri-Business

What⁢ Is ‌Agri-Business? An agri-business is a type of business that bridges the gap between⁤ the production of agricultural products and their commercial distribution. ‍Agri-businesses offer ⁤services like storage, transport, processing, and packaging of crops in order ‍to bring them to market.

Challenges Faced by Agri-Businesses

  • Supply Chain Management: Managing ​the supply chain of agricultural goods in ‍an efficient and cost effective manner is ⁤a major challenge for agri-businesses.
  • Logistics: Managing logistics is another major challenge as the prices of‍ agricultural products ⁤are very volatile.
  • Pricing: Pricing ‌of agricultural products is ​a major challenge as⁤ prices tend⁢ to ‌fluctuate due to⁢ weather, climate and market forces.
  • Technology: Keeping up​ with the latest‌ advancements in technology is essential for agri-businesses, as new technology can give them a ⁤competitive‌ edge.

Opportunities ​Of Agri-Business

  • Market Expansion: Agri-businesses have the opportunity to expand their reach to ⁢new markets by leveraging their⁢ existing supply chain and logistics operations.
  • Competitiveness: Agri-businesses can be more competitive as they are able to leverage‌ their understanding of the market forces and their ability to handle ​product volumes efficiently.
  • Flexibility: With their well-developed transportation and storage capabilities, agri-businesses can increase their flexibility in responding to the market’s demands.
  • Scalability: Agri-businesses have the potential to scale their operations up or down in response to the demand from⁣ the markets.

9. Impact of Globalization on Agri-Business

Challenges

  • Reduced access to markets: With the proliferation of various types of free trade agreements, many agri-businesses find themselves at a disadvantage in terms of obtaining access to markets for their products due to‌ tariffs and other forms ‍of protectionism.
  • Increased competition: As ⁣businesses increase ⁤their presence in global markets, they have to compete against both⁣ national and foreign firms in an increasingly competitive environment.
  • Political and social‍ instability: Many of‍ the world’s developing ⁤countries, which are among ⁣the leading sources of agriculture-related products, suffer from political and social unrest, which can affect production levels ⁢and prices.
  • Cultural differences: Different⁢ cultures⁢ and behaviors can pose a challenge for agri-businesses when it comes to developing and marketing products in different countries.

Opportunities

  • Increased demand: The increasing population of the world,⁣ combined with the growing demand for quality and⁤ safe food products, presents a unique opportunity for agri-businesses.
  • Diversification: Globalization provides agri-businesses with the opportunity to⁣ diversify their product‍ offerings by⁣ entering into new​ markets and developing new ​products in response to local tastes and​ demands.
  • Technology: With ‌the rapid development of technology, agri-businesses ‌are now able ⁤to take advantage of more ⁤efficient and cost-effective methods for producing and distributing products around the globe.
  • Networking:​ Globalization enables agri-businesses⁤ to create and maintain networks with⁤ a wide range of organizations and individuals, which⁤ can help with market knowledge and innovation.

With the right strategies and approaches, agri-businesses can take full advantage ‍of the opportunities presented by globalization​ while mitigating the risks associated ‌with it. As ⁤such, ⁣agri-businesses should be mindful of the trends in global markets ‌and actively seek ways to capitalize on them.
